    IMPALA-11572: deflake test_mt_dop_skew_lpt part 3
    
    test_mt_dop_skew_lpt is still flaky. It fails most of the
    time on Ozone or when erasure coding is enabled. With this change
    we won't execute this test in such configurations.
    
    Also the skew threshold is decreased to 0.80.
